BuCor donates goods to Typhoon Uwan victims

Bureau of Corrections Director General Gregorio Pio P. Catapang Jr. presented donations from the agency's officers and employees to Caridad G. Molo, Assistant Department Head 2 of the Social Services Department in Muntinlupa City. 

This act of kindness was aimed at assisting the victims of Typhoon Uwan, emphasizing the critical need for compassion and unity during challenging times. 

Rather than celebrating the agency's Founding Anniversary with festivities, Catapang chose to dedicate the occasion to introspection, prayer, and a reaffirmation of their commitment as public servants. He highlighted that it is essential for public servants to embody empathy and compassion, especially when the nation faces hardships.

Furthermore, Catapang announced that eligible officials and employees across the country had already received their anniversary bonuses, amounting to P3,000 each. 

This bonus is provided under Administrative Order No. 263, established in 1996 by Ruben D. Torres, which allows national government agencies, Government-Owned and Controlled Corporations, and Government Financial Institutions to grant an anniversary bonus. 

The Bucor proudly follows this tradition, celebrating its milestone anniversaries while also ensuring that acts of kindness and service remain at the forefront of their mission.
